Location
Owasso, OK
9530 N. 129th E. Ave.
Owasso, OK 74055
(918) 609-6081
Hours:
Sun-Tue11 AM - 9 PM
Wed11 AM - 6 PM
Fri-Sat11 AM - 10 PM
Be careful out there!
We are OPEN TODAY!
We are OPEN TODAY 01/26! DoorDash is also OPERATING NOW!
The BIG GAME is coming!!
WE HAVE YOUR WINGS!
Please stop by to get your
SIMPLY GREAT WINGS!®
Find another location.

